Session View in Ableton Live is a grid-based, non-linear workspace built for rapid idea testing, live performance and loop-based composition; it stores clips in slots and scenes so you can trigger musical sections instantly without changing the Arrangement View timeline.
Use Session View for sketches, jams or gigs where you need immediate clip launching, flexible scene structure and a non-destructive workflow that keeps the original material intact while you experiment.
Why Session View wins for live ideas and performances
Session View uses a clip-slot grid that lets you launch individual clips or whole scenes, so you can improvise song sections without committing to a linear timeline.
Choose it over Arrangement View when you want loop-based composition, live looping, improvisation or on-the-fly sketching; Arrangement View suits finalized arrangements and detailed editing.
Core use-cases: live performance with scenes as setlist items, improvisation using follow actions, quick sketching of hooks and loop chaining for evolving textures.
Session View keeps every take non-destructive: launching clips never erases recorded clips unless you delete them, and you can chain clips into scenes for one-button section changes.

Clip basics: creating, recording and editing audio and MIDI clips
Record a clip by arming a track and pressing the clip slot’s record button; Ableton will create a new clip with loop braces set to the input length if loop recording is enabled.
For quick sketches, set a loop brace, enable Overdub for MIDI (or Session Record for audio), and record multiple takes into separate slots to compare versions.
In Clip View, set start/end points and loop braces precisely, edit MIDI notes in the piano-roll area, and drag warp markers for audio timing fixes.
Save useful clips to Collections by right-clicking and adding them to a Project or user library folder so you can reuse riffs and loops across sets.
Smart warping and tempo handling inside clips
Warp modes change how Ableton stretches audio: use Beats for drums and percussive material, Tones for monophonic instruments, and Complex/Complex Pro for full mixes or dense material to preserve tone and transients.
Fix timing by adding warp markers at transient peaks, then drag markers to align beats; lock transient markers to prevent unwanted stretching of important hits.
Match clip tempo to project tempo by enabling Warp and selecting “Seg. BPM” where necessary, or use the Tap Tempo to fine-tune tempo on the fly for live sets.
Scenes and clip launching: timing, quantization and expressive control
Create scenes to represent song sections and launch them to trigger all clips in a row simultaneously; name and color-code scenes for quick visual navigation during a set.
Control timing with Global Quantize to set the grid for when clips will start (1 bar, 1/4, etc.); Clip Launch quantization lets clips trigger immediately or at the next quantize boundary for tight timing.
Use Follow Actions for clip chaining: set probability, time and action types (Next, Previous, Stop) to build sequences that play without extra input.
Advanced follow-action strategies for generative sets
Stack clips with alternating A/B follow actions and use probabilistic values to create unpredictable, musical variation without manual triggering.
Chain clips by setting short follow times and varying launch quantization for evolving patterns that still lock to your global tempo.
Use clip automation to change device parameters between follow-action swaps so each loop variation sounds fresh and purposeful.

Using Ableton Link and external sync with controllers and apps
Ableton Link syncs tempo over local networks so multiple instances of Live, mobile apps and compatible devices share the same beat without MIDI clock jitter.
Use MIDI clock when you need hardware-level timing; route clock from a master device and set external sync preferences per track to avoid double tempo sources.
Troubleshoot drift by checking buffer sizes, ensuring Link-enabled apps share the same network, and disabling sample-rate converters that can introduce latency.
Mixer, sends, returns and creative routing in Session View
Set up FX chains on return tracks and send audio via send knobs on each track for reusable reverb, delay or parallel FX that save CPU compared to per-track inserts.
Use pre-fader sends for headphone monitoring or dry side signals; use post-fader sends for effects that follow track level during mixes and fades.
Create sidechain routing by setting the return/FX track to accept audio from a specific track and enable the sidechain filter inside a compressor device for typical pumping effects.
Resampling, freezing and parallel processing tricks
Resample the master or individual tracks into new clips by creating a new audio track set to Resampling input and recording while launching clips; this captures live performance variations into reusable clips.
Freeze tracks with heavy VSTs to save CPU, then Flatten if you need a committed audio file for live stability; keep a frozen backup if you want to return to editable versions later.
Duplicate tracks for parallel compression or saturation: route the duplicate to the same output, insert a compressor or saturation device, and blend dry/wet for punch without killing dynamics.
Clip envelopes, automation and modulation for expressive performances
Clip envelopes are clip-local and live with the clip wherever it goes; use them for tempo-synced filter sweeps, pitch-bend for individual clips, or repeated modulation that triggers with each launch.
Track automation lives on the Arrangement timeline and suits long-form changes; prefer clip envelopes for section-based modulation and track automation for global structural moves.
Map device macros to multiple parameters and automate macro controls inside a clip to create complex, single-knob performance tweaks.

Preparing a live set: templates, organization and rehearsal tips
Build a reusable template with pre-routed sends/returns, grouped tracks, color-coded clips and named scenes to speed setup and reduce on-stage decisions.
Name clips and scenes with short, clear labels and use color-coding to mark song sections, keys or energy levels for quick recognition under stage lights.
Rehearse transitions and practice launching with your controller so muscle memory replaces menu hunting during a gig; run full soundchecks with the exact template you plan to use live.
Recording a Session View performance into Arrangement and exporting stems
Record into Arrangement by hitting Global Record before launching clips; Live will capture Session View actions as Arrangement lanes so you can edit the performance later.
Alternatively, resample tracks or record the master output into a new audio track to capture a stereo performance snapshot suitable for quick stems.
Export stems with separate dry/wet versions by routing duplicates of tracks: keep one dry copy and one with FX, then export each track individually for stems with processing options.
Performance reliability: CPU, latency, plugin management and troubleshooting
Reduce CPU spikes by increasing buffer size before a show, freezing or flattening heavy tracks, and bouncing CPU-heavy chains to audio where possible.
Manage latency by checking plugin delay compensation, preferring native devices for live shows, and setting audio buffer based on your audio interface capabilities.
Fix common problems quickly: relink missing samples from the File Manager, disable or replace unstable plugins, and set MIDI channel filters to avoid choke conflicts between controllers.
Creative recipes and transition techniques unique to Session View
DJ-style transitions: use the crossfader and assign tracks to A/B sides, automate volume or filter macros in clip envelopes, and transpose clips in semitone steps for harmonic mixes.
Live-remix recipe: slice a loop to a Simpler, assign different slices to pads, re-trigger slices with follow actions, and record resampled variations back into new clip slots.
Use clip-chopping with warp markers to create rhythmic edits, then assign Follow Actions to build percussive variations that change every bar or beat.
